Naanera Bags Golden Kailasha Award at Ajanta-Ellora Film Festival
'Naanera', a Rajasthani film directed by Deepankar Prakash, bagged the Golden Kailasha Award for the best movie at the Ajanta-Ellora film festival. Naanera (Grandfather's House) revolves around Manish. After the death of his father, Manish's uncle starts taking his life's decisions. The character's journey leads him to a questionable point when he begins a secret love affair with a cousin and the family finds itself in the middle of another death.
Naanera also bagged awards for best director, best screenplay, best editor.

Bhavin Rabari Bags International Press Academy (IPA) Award
Bhavin Rabari, the lead child actor in Pan Nalin's Oscar-nominated Gujarati film Chhello Show (The Last Film Show), bagged the International Press Academy (IPA) award in the 'Best Breakthrough Performance' category at the 27th Satellite Awards held in the United States.
The film is the first Indian film to be shortlisted for the Oscars in the 'Best International Feature Film' category after 21 years. The film has also bagged top honours in other international festivals like Tribeca, Busan, Mill Valley, and Seminci.
Rabari the child actor who played the character of the protagonist named Samay, is among the youngest recipients of the prestigious award, joining the list of former recipients such as Edward Norton, Nicole Kidman, Charlize Theron, Russel Crowe, and Hale Berry.

DNPA Announces Digital Impact Award 2023
Digital News Publishers Association (DNPA) announced the winners of the e4m-DNPA Digital Impact Awards 2023. One Nation One Ration Card (ONORC) of the Ministry of Consumer Affairs Food & Public Distribution, CoWIN App of the Ministry of Health & Family Welfare, Pradhan Mantri Jan Dhan Yojana of the Department of Financial Services, GST of Department of Revenue Ministry of Finance, Himmat App of Delhi Police, CAMPA app of Ministry of Environment, Forest & Climate Change, E Gov portal and DigiLocker of Ministry of Electronics & IT (MEITY), DIKSHA platform under NCERT, Ministry of Education and POSHAN Tracker App of Department and Women Development bagged the coveted Digital Impact Awards instituted by DNPA, an apex association of digital arms of 17 top publishers from Print & Electronic Media of India.
DNPA is an umbrella organization for the digital wings of media businesses in India, having initiated proactive action in recent years to restore equality and fairness for all news publishers. The association represents 17 media publishers, including Dainik Jagran, Dainik Bhaskar, Indian Express, Malayala Manorama, ETV, India Today Group, Times Group, Amar Ujala, Hindustan Times, Zee Media, ABP Network, Lokmat, NDTV, New Indian Express, Mathrubhumi, Hindu, and Network 18.
Writer K. Venu Receives Federal Bank Literary Award
Noted writer K. Venu bagged the first-ever Federal Bank Literary Award 2022 for his autobiography 'Oranweshananthinte Katha'.
He received the award from Balagopal Chandrasekhar, chairman and independent director of Federal Bank, at an event held as part of the ongoing Kerala Literature Festival.
'Oranweshananthinte Katha' was chosen by a panel comprising writer and literary critic K. C. Narayanan, Sunil P. Ilayidom and P. K. Rajashekharan from the 10 works which were shortlisted for the award.
Judging panel member P. K. Rajashekaran commented that the essence of the book brought back the memory of the most-intense political timeline in the modern history of Kerala.

Thiru Kumar Nadesan Chosen to Receive Pravasi Bharatiya Samman Award
Thiru Kumar Nadesan was chosen to receive Pravasi Bharatiya Samman Award for his contribution towards community welfare. Nadesan had initiated a fundraiser to assist stranded Indian citizens in Sri Lanka during the Covid outbreak. He actively promotes business and cultural exchanges between India and Sri Lanka. Nadesan is the second member of Indian diaspora from Sri Lanka to receive the honour.

Garima Agrawal Awarded NASI-Young Scientist Platinum Jubilee Award
The Indian Institute of Technology (IIT) Mandi faculty Garima Agrawal was awarded the NASI-Platinum Jubilee Young Scientist Award 2022 by The National Academy of Sciences, India (NASI).
Agarwal was awarded for the 'Chemical Sciences' category in recognition of notable contributions made by her. This award carries a medal and a citation with a cash prize of Rs. 25,000.
Candidates for the NASI-Platinum Jubilee Young Scientist Award must be under 35 years old, have a strong scientific background, and have produced important work in India. The award was instituted to recognise promise, creativity, and excellence in young scientists.
